It’s the beginning of a new day, and Lola Dutch is bursting with creative ideas! She cooks up a fantastic feast for breakfast, devours great books at the library, paints a masterpiece for every wall and builds a majestic bedtime fort before she finally goes to bed. And when Bear says she is just too much, this energetic little girl is still bursting with imagination and delight, which even Bear will agree is amazing. Inspired by their own four gorgeously feisty children, Kenneth and Sarah Jane Wright are thrilled to introduce the unstoppable Lola Dutch and her fresh, fun, commercial, character-driven series. About Author

Kenneth and Sarah Jane Wright live in Utah, USA, with their four children. This is their first children's book collaboration. Kenneth is a former professional dancer and full-time teacher. Sarah Jane has illustrated Eileen Beha's The Secrets of Eastcliff-by-the-Sea, Laura Godwin's A Christmas Goodnight and Meg Fleming's upcoming I Heart You. In 28, Sarah Jane opened an Etsy shop that has exploded into a business with art prints, fabrics, books, wallpaper, puppets and illustrated children's books.
